Glass

Double glazing is accomplished by using two panes that have an air gap between them. Air or gas is then confined within the gap, forming an insulating layer to stop heat loss. The system is built to last, however the seals can break down as time passes. This is often the cause of condensation or mist between glass panes, which can block visibility and may also lead to the draughts.

The good news is that many of these problems can be fixed easily by a double glazing repair company. However, you should bear in mind that the price of repairing your double-glazed will differ based on the issue. Here are a few of the most commonly needed double-glazing repairs:

The mist or moisture that forms between the window panes is usually caused by the seal binds the two glass panes breaking down. During the double glazing repair procedure, the damaged pane will be removed and hot air piped in to dry out the moisture before the new sealant is put on. The windows are then re-installed and the new sealant will ensure that the air remains in place and the window will continue to function as it should.

Most double glazing repairs can be completed in an hour and your windows will appear the same as they did when they were first installed. Handles

Replacement UPVC window handles are available in three types: Cockspur, Spaded and Espag handles. Espag handles feature spindles that control the lock mechanism that is built into the frame and are commonly found on modern uPVC windows. Cockspur handles have an "spur", which hooks onto a wedge shaped striker plate in the frame. They are commonly used on older UPVC Windows. Spaded handles are designed for tilt and turn windows, and include the key operation to provide additional security in order to meet the requirements of home insurance.

If your UPVC handles are squeaking or difficult to turn, it could be due to heat build-up or dirt in the handle. Try applying some lubricant to the inside of the handle, or washing it with warm soapy water.
